Difference between the 1990 and 2000 Censuses: Race"A major change for the 2000 question was adding the instruction 'Mark [X] one or more races to indicate what this person considers himself/herself to be.' The 1990 question instructed respondents to 'Fill ONE circle for the race that the person considers himself/herself to be.'" Source: Major Differences in Subject-Matter Content Between the 1990 and 2000 Census Questionnaires: Race.
